Newstribune

Newstribune

2120 S 72Nd St , Ste 100 Commercial Federal Tower

Newstribune located in Omaha. Offering reliable Transportation & Storage Other services under the Transportation & Storage sector. Contact 402-399-4555 or visit www.travelandtransport.com for more info.